A bedroom is an oasis of tranquillity and relaxation, so what’s better than using neutral bedroom paint colours to enhance the design aesthetics and mood of the space.   

When you’re deciding to change the colour palette of your bedroom, you might often assume that neutral colours might look unexciting, unimaginative and lifeless. But in reality, they are quite the opposite provided if they are used correctly.

Let’s have a look at some benefits of using neutral colours for your bedroom:

  • They act like a blank canvas/perfect base over which you can play around with slightly brighter accent colours either through decor, flooring, textures, furniture, etc
  • They are versatile as you can simply replace the accessories, furniture, textures and layers to align the vibe/mood of your bedroom with your changing style preferences
  • They help create a stunning focal point(s)  in your bedroom as they allow brighter colours to pop out more against them, thus allowing you to show off your design choices
  • They are inherently flexible and give you complete design freedom as you can revamp your bedroom’s look without completely repainting it, thus saving you money, time and effort in the future
  • They have the potential to increase the ‘resale value’ of your home as they highlight finer home details (wainscoting/crown moulding) to potential homebuyers, unlike brighter colours which might distract them. 
  • They complement any and all of the colours in the colour wheel, thereby allowing easy customisation and creative experimentation
  • They give your bedroom a more open, refined and sophisticated look that reflects extreme attention to detail, beautiful curves and lines. It also provides a spotlight for other design elements in the space
  • They introduce a much-needed cohesive and calming vibe into the bedroom instead of an energetic and bold one, thereby positively influencing the ambience of the space
  • They are classic, timeless and can be considered as an evergreen investment for your home as it never grows old and helps you avoid buyers’ remorse

Neutral colours are also divided into three categories (based on their undertones on the grey to white base colour spectrum):

  • Bright/Cool Neutrals → gives your bedroom an open and airier environment white, yellow, green, peach
  • Muted Neutrals → gives your bedroom a streamlined and simple appearance off-white, tan, beige, cream
  • Dark/Warm Neutrals → gives your bedroom a cosy and homely vibe grey, gold, taupe, brown, orange, red

Tips to keep in mind to choose the perfect neutral colour for your bedroom: 

  • You can also use neutral colours in two ways – going all-neutral (different shades/tones of the same neutral colour) OR using a neutral colour as the base/canvas and highlighting brighter colours against it). 
  • If you choose darker neutrals for your bedroom then balance it off with a good amount of artificial/natural lighting so that it doesn’t become too overwhelming or claustrophobic.  
  • If your bedroom gets limited exposure to natural sunlight or is small in size then use paler or cooler neutral tones to brighten up the space.  
  • If your bedroom gets plenty of natural sunlight or is big in size then go for any neutral colour category.
  • Try to keep the ceiling of your bedroom a tone lighter than the original neutral paint colour or even white to visually increase the vertical space of your bedroom.

Neutral Colour Bedroom Idea #1

This bedroom features a beige and white wall colour palette which acts as a perfect backdrop for the wooden elements in the room such as the door and the furniture. The large mirrors on both sides of the bed reflect the natural sunlight and make the space look larger, calmer and brighter.

Neutral bedroom in beige and white colour palette makes the space look larger
The beige and light grey colour instantly increases the room size and also keeps it comfortable and inviting for family and loved ones.

Neutral Colour Bedroom Idea #2

The neutral-coloured floral accent wallpaper, the navy blue curtains and the beige floor rug provide some texture to this white-walled bedroom. Also, the brightly-coloured cushions, potted green indoor plant and wall frames add a pop of bright colour to the space. The creative colour combinations make the bedroom look sleek and elegant.

Neutral Colour Bedroom Idea #3

This neutral bedroom features a largely white, light grey and cream colour theme through its walls, bedding and flooring. The blackish-grey curtains and the indoor plants incorporate personality and visual interest into the room without overpowering any of its elements and also looks more peaceful and balanced.

Neutral Colour Bedroom Idea #4

This bedroom is the perfect representation of a neutral colour scheme with different kinds of textures and tones coming together to create a cohesive and elevated look. The soft linens on the low bed frame and the lighting lend a cool and pleasant vibe to the space. The photo frames contrast well against the light grey accent wall.

Neutral Colour Bedroom Idea #5

White is one of the best neutral light paint colours for the bedroom. The wooden accent wall and flooring along with the green rug, bed linen and upholstered furniture mimic nature’s elements and bring much-needed freshness into the space. The large artwork on the sidewall also ties the whole look of the bedroom together.
